Understanding the Fire Risk in Lake Tahoe

Lake Tahoe is a beautiful region known for its stunning landscapes and outdoor recreational opportunities. However, its natural beauty comes with a heightened risk of wildfires. Dry summers, dense forests, and strong winds can create the perfect conditions for fires to spread rapidly. Creating Defensible Space

One of the most effective ways to protect your property is by creating defensible space around your home. This involves clearing vegetation and other flammable materials to create a buffer zone that can slow down or stop the spread of a wildfire. Here’s how you can achieve this:

  1. Zone 1: Immediate Zone (0-5 feet from structures)

    • Remove all dead plants, grass, and weeds.
    • Keep roofs and gutters clear of leaves, pine needles, and other debris.
    • Relocate flammable materials away from walls and decks.
  2. Zone 2: Intermediate Zone (5-30 feet from structures)

    • Trim trees to keep branches at least 10 feet apart.
    • Remove or prune plants that could transmit fire to a structure.
    • Use fire-resistant landscaping materials.
  3. Zone 3: Extended Zone (30-100 feet from structures)

    • Thin out dense pockets of vegetation.
    • Remove dead or dying trees and shrubs.
    • Maintain a reduced vegetation density to prevent the rapid spread of fire.

Fire-Resistant Home Improvements

Investing in fire-resistant home improvements can significantly reduce your property’s fire risk. Here are some upgrades to consider:

  • Roofing: Use fire-resistant materials such as metal, tile, or asphalt shingles.
  • Siding: Choose materials like stucco, brick, or fiber-cement siding.
  • Windows: Install dual-pane or tempered glass windows to withstand high temperatures.
  • Decks and Patios: Use non-combustible materials and clear vegetation underneath and around them.

Regular Maintenance

Ongoing maintenance is essential for keeping your property fire-safe. Regularly check and maintain your defensible space, ensure that fire-resistant improvements are in good condition, and stay informed about local fire conditions and advisories.

Community Involvement

Getting involved in your community's fire safety initiatives can also help protect your property and neighborhood. Join local fire safe councils, participate in community clean-up days, and stay connected with local authorities to stay informed about fire risk and safety measures.
